Information - Ipswich Symphony Orchestra – Summer Concert

If you’re looking for the perfect way to spend a warm June evening, we have just the ticket! We are so excited to share that the Ipswich Symphony Orchestra is returning to the stage for their highly anticipated Summer Concert, and it promises to be a truly spectacular night of music.

A World-Class Performance in the Heart of Ipswich

The orchestra is thrilled to welcome back the incredibly talented, world-class violinist Benjamin Baker. Having Benjamin return to our local stage is a real treat for the town; his virtuosity and passion are known to captivate audiences everywhere he performs. Whether you are a lifelong fan of classical music or looking to experience your very first symphony concert, this is an evening you won’t want to miss.

The Perfect Summer Setting

Held at the historic Corn Exchange, the concert offers a wonderful atmosphere to enjoy a summer’s evening. There is something truly special about hearing a full symphony orchestra live—the power of the instruments and the beauty of the arrangements always make for an unforgettable experience right in the heart of Ipswich.

Event Details & Timings

Mark your calendars and get your seats booked early! Here is everything you need to know:

  • Date: Saturday 20th June 2026
  • Venue: The Corn Exchange, Ipswich
  • Start Time: 7:30pm

Ticket Information

We love seeing the next generation of music lovers getting involved! The Ipswich Symphony Orchestra has made this event accessible for families, with tickets for under 18s starting from just £8. It’s a fantastic opportunity to introduce children to the magic of live classical music.

Please note: To ensure everyone has a safe and enjoyable evening, all children under the age of 14 must be accompanied by a fully paying adult (18+).
